> I destroyed my partition table with parted. I tried the command
> mklabel:( .. damn...


For today you're screwed.

For tomorrow, whenever you set up your new partition table (and any time
you make changes to it) save the data to a file:

fdisk -ul /dev/hda >part.table

Then squirrel that file away on a floppy, a zip, a CD and as many other
places as you can think of.

The next time you do this you'll have the information to rebuild your
partition table.
